To stabilize milk powder prices:

Import duty slashed

In a bid to keep the retail price of packeted milk powder stable in the local market, the import tax on packeted milk powder has been reduced by Rs 22 per 1 kilo packet with effect from yesterday.

According to Trade and Cooperatives Minister Johnston Fernando, the price of one Metric Tonne of milk powder has increased from US$ 3,500 to US$ 3,900 in the world market and the Government's decision to reduce the import tax will prevent the possible price increase in the local market.

Minister Fernando added that the Ministry has received a number of requests from milk powder importing companies for a price increase. He added that the prices of packeted milk powder will not be increased under any circumstances.

The Treasury has reduced the tax on one kilogram of milk powder from Rs 50 to Rs 28, he added.
